A FastMCP-based Model Context Protocol (MCP) server for Joplin note-taking application via its Python API joppy, enabling AI assistants to interact with your Joplin notes, notebooks, and tags through a standardized interface.
This MCP server provides 26 optimized tools for comprehensive Joplin integration:
find_notes (supports trash=True for trashed notes), find_notes_with_tag, find_notes_in_notebook, get_all_notesget_note, get_note_resources (read OCR text from attached images/PDFs), get_links, create_note, update_note, edit_note, delete_notelist_notebooks, create_notebook, update_notebook, delete_notebooklist_tags, create_tag, update_tag, delete_tag, get_tags_by_notetag_note, untag_noterestore_from_trash - Restore soft-deleted notes or notebooksimport_from_file - Import Markdown, HTML, CSV, TXT, JEX files and directoriesping_joplinAny MCP-compatible client should work. Run the automated installer:
# Install and configure everything automatically (pip)
pip install joplin-mcp
joplin-mcp-install
# Or use zero-install with uvx (recommended if you have uv)
uvx --from joplin-mcp joplin-mcp-install
# Optional: pin a specific version/range for stability
uvx --from joplin-mcp==0.4.1 joplin-mcp-install
uvx --from 'joplin-mcp>=0.4,<0.5' joplin-mcp-install

Install the orchestration plugin for smarter tool usage (edit vs update, long-note reading, bulk tagging):
/plugin marketplace add alondmnt/joplin-mcp
/plugin install joplin-mcp
You'll be prompted for your Joplin API token on first use. The skill is invoked automatically when working with Joplin tools, or manually with /joplin.
